Fort Frenzy 6 Hour
Another challenge today. The Fort Frenzy 6 Hour. I managed 26 miles and 5,000' on Burnaby Mountain. We're in the middle of a heat wave. It was really hot (30+ C) and humid. Smoke from nearby forest fires made things worse. The usually-busy trails had few people; I had the trailhead to myself. I saw two ravens cooling off in the only stream still flowing on the south side of the mountain. Beautiful creatures.

Metal Fatigue
About a month and 400km ago, Luna and I took a tumble with our bike+dog-crate rig. Fortunately we weren't hurt. But the down tube of the bike frame was bent a bit. Still rideable though. It finally failed yesterday. We had a very slow ride home. But we made it. A Trek FX2. A good bike.

Angela Bailey
Angela Bailey, the Canadian women's record holder in the 100 metres sprint and an Olympic 4x100 relay silver medal winner, has died after battling cancer under complicated conditions. She was 59 years old. Bailey's 1987 Canadian women's 100-metre sprint record time of 10.98 seconds still stands today. She was also part of the women's silver medal winning 4x100 metres relay team at the 1984 Games in Los Angeles. ~ cbc.ca
